Fix locale install directory, bug #159645
authorTristan Heaven <tristan@gentoo.org>
Fri, 12 Jan 2007 01:19:43 +0000 (01:19 +0000)
committerTristan Heaven <tristan@gentoo.org>
Fri, 12 Jan 2007 01:19:43 +0000 (01:19 +0000)
Package-Manager: portage-2.1.2_rc4-r8

games-sports/bygfoot/ChangeLog
games-sports/bygfoot/Manifest
games-sports/bygfoot/bygfoot-2.0.1.ebuild
games-sports/bygfoot/files/digest-bygfoot-1.9.3

index 9e92a80264784253953eb669168543488847023e..c784773fb553505422ac9fb67532df20e2334a92 100644 (file)
@@ -1,6 +1,9 @@
 # ChangeLog for games-sports/bygfoot
-# Copyright 1999-2006 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/games-sports/bygfoot/ChangeLog,v 1.14 2006/10/12 20:32:51 mr_bones_ Exp $
+#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2
+# $Header: /var/cvsroot/gentoo-x86/games-sports/bygfoot/ChangeLog,v 1.15 2007/01/12 01:19:43 nyhm Exp $
+
+  12 Jan 2007; Tristan Heaven <nyhm@gentoo.org> bygfoot-2.0.1.ebuild:
+  Fix locale install directory, bug #159645
 
 *bygfoot-2.0.1 (12 Oct 2006)
 
index 24bc74dd1233511518192a3031c9afd288f56bd8..f2105954c8d9024b49850a02bf45f4d2042d7d51 100644 (file)
@@ -1,7 +1,10 @@
-DIST bygfoot-1.8.2.tar.bz2 428845 RMD160 a6435246d612a86c497f536b94aedd8df7608ace SHA256 32fdefacbf9c4d0a158907538315f8311560f043b21cb8731ad9f96337eb6f43
-DIST bygfoot-1.9.3.tar.bz2 1343489 RMD160 64f5913bc74155ad467b9db4aec6a135964e1d8e SHA256 04c961cab5a7d65fcbe61dc8eacf2d800cdcf19c91c665ddc1c88735d2b3f985
-DIST bygfoot-1.9.4.tar.bz2 1343060 RMD160 e82e1e2ad29b2380c1c545ca225012ebfb6050c5 SHA256 935eba146245e8a764f59619b1947fbdd35cc1919a0f6944fa54485bb5e2af8c
-DIST bygfoot-1.9.5.tar.bz2 1401499 RMD160 cd213d06f21522b6d3b04aaacaadffd4041c1561 SHA256 606826802fb28afafc19fbfe9b661f9dddbdc8d03cf6119942b9155197bc3d53
+-----BEGIN PGP SIGNED MESSAGE-----
+Hash: SHA1
+
+DIST bygfoot-1.8.2.tar.bz2 428845 RMD160 a6435246d612a86c497f536b94aedd8df7608ace SHA1 8d0e4e9f16b9fdc04041070a66bed0bd2448cc58 SHA256 32fdefacbf9c4d0a158907538315f8311560f043b21cb8731ad9f96337eb6f43
+DIST bygfoot-1.9.3.tar.bz2 894884 RMD160 616dbd3fab3765a7fb638059cc5f3a7d43e6f196 SHA1 6f75080944af3915b97c2f22d3373901af3979a7 SHA256 1497166e70ecae365c22174bb95d2c89cec96cf8f0f4ef5eea9c8c65c74bd49f
+DIST bygfoot-1.9.4.tar.bz2 1343060 RMD160 e82e1e2ad29b2380c1c545ca225012ebfb6050c5 SHA1 b44542c8df33871acb969d09ca3ecf826c9649af SHA256 935eba146245e8a764f59619b1947fbdd35cc1919a0f6944fa54485bb5e2af8c
+DIST bygfoot-1.9.5.tar.bz2 1401499 RMD160 cd213d06f21522b6d3b04aaacaadffd4041c1561 SHA1 fa1b14ccaff14bd8043dcc77fa9343d5905d85ba SHA256 606826802fb28afafc19fbfe9b661f9dddbdc8d03cf6119942b9155197bc3d53
 DIST bygfoot-1.9.6.tar.bz2 1399802 RMD160 3a52693a03b7af9e4338a2de556410f66b84f33d SHA1 a07229f1d82ca9740e646c18c730d9635948b7c7 SHA256 a97b67aed20627131093c207c89d4f70980a9882124759f3074e11b98517f863
 DIST bygfoot-2.0.0.tar.bz2 1384899 RMD160 099e88c020643bca37fde650a16961e349260d92 SHA1 e573617edbd38082ece3b1b9b46f3e262aa29da1 SHA256 5e00093951a6463bb26260147dad17a6c8b37a4b3f179edf47e4befc5ca8ff82
 DIST bygfoot-2.0.1.tar.bz2 1408439 RMD160 488bf1f838199e80db1320b3d5be864363d32b50 SHA1 c0a3f1a123a813d880d594d1a3ebdae4923272a7 SHA256 eaac4641fb72a4206d5ef69df33ccde13ae31a01b3a2ed8f57f5acbe2d8c12fb
@@ -29,14 +32,14 @@ EBUILD bygfoot-2.0.0.ebuild 1571 RMD160 097c0ebd40a2e7ec9afa876676112119cb6a8105
 MD5 e837105521fdcfbf3d4537ec5e6d560b bygfoot-2.0.0.ebuild 1571
 RMD160 097c0ebd40a2e7ec9afa876676112119cb6a8105 bygfoot-2.0.0.ebuild 1571
 SHA256 8ea4e99653325a58e5bd2323118781fd17eeb1918c954c606516dc3231e904fc bygfoot-2.0.0.ebuild 1571
-EBUILD bygfoot-2.0.1.ebuild 1571 RMD160 05a7fb842ad73f16dc9812c9df04a8d7719d965c SHA1 1334119a54218e84ffc330d78a7dcf5ad6b0f527 SHA256 b1780bb83605058f6bd7484d2ee71f1d94506cc5f24cea933696351a04505bee
-MD5 16feb0560ca1490de99110ebb2947270 bygfoot-2.0.1.ebuild 1571
-RMD160 05a7fb842ad73f16dc9812c9df04a8d7719d965c bygfoot-2.0.1.ebuild 1571
-SHA256 b1780bb83605058f6bd7484d2ee71f1d94506cc5f24cea933696351a04505bee bygfoot-2.0.1.ebuild 1571
-MISC ChangeLog 2147 RMD160 da78ff4392d9da180a762c262247bb67c197be19 SHA1 345a57fe40c9ad4d011fa08ec2af568a6d933818 SHA256 83fab067f06deaa2dcc3903bab71974279f567284938b381e5cbfe95559d7935
-MD5 999f02e008f2382ffc6f833710df117f ChangeLog 2147
-RMD160 da78ff4392d9da180a762c262247bb67c197be19 ChangeLog 2147
-SHA256 83fab067f06deaa2dcc3903bab71974279f567284938b381e5cbfe95559d7935 ChangeLog 2147
+EBUILD bygfoot-2.0.1.ebuild 1585 RMD160 1cdb54718cb3e71913b363dc7317b91a5d364e7e SHA1 70630d05cc6822640f8c80dbb8516c39a3caa84e SHA256 6a8f55d2ebaf5e7e03f5424a20bd4df4c878f404a065552183c009f1a391fb43
+MD5 9ac3ce49eb58ea3b8b958dd92e16862a bygfoot-2.0.1.ebuild 1585
+RMD160 1cdb54718cb3e71913b363dc7317b91a5d364e7e bygfoot-2.0.1.ebuild 1585
+SHA256 6a8f55d2ebaf5e7e03f5424a20bd4df4c878f404a065552183c009f1a391fb43 bygfoot-2.0.1.ebuild 1585
+MISC ChangeLog 2257 RMD160 3a4a198bf82e6760b9357ea455a7e9f0f368d282 SHA1 f5905ffda1dfc90095852c8fb5e3f34f64b4f0b3 SHA256 3e4c43aa916cc74e764550ff5875fdc4222504b987fce20fe018a2dc04500bf8
+MD5 5b33b427bb1c47b73b0468c58fb1ca4c ChangeLog 2257
+RMD160 3a4a198bf82e6760b9357ea455a7e9f0f368d282 ChangeLog 2257
+SHA256 3e4c43aa916cc74e764550ff5875fdc4222504b987fce20fe018a2dc04500bf8 ChangeLog 2257
 MISC metadata.xml 158 RMD160 cbd9984bb6b426c8c9cee5022fe0a26261612fea SHA1 be5251fa1dacef5c41b74761bb1c8c54fb633b9e S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3
 MD5 f17b9b8fa07a38914fe1c03268f51678 metadata.xml 158
 RMD160 cbd9984bb6b426c8c9cee5022fe0a26261612fea metadata.xml 158
@@ -44,9 +47,9 @@ SHA256 1423a4fdd4a79b1728a2056d9e300f7e1074253095d82726218d9e9b953888a3 metadata
 MD5 10ac51f7d2242f0adbd74cc7a291c687 files/digest-bygfoot-1.8.2 244
 RMD160 938a0849d089b7a659ccbe347132d54bcfa2acc8 files/digest-bygfoot-1.8.2 244
 SHA256 2ca46126f590ecb6976e7f77cb1515786bdf86b6a1ec4e541699c2fbbce702fd files/digest-bygfoot-1.8.2 244
-MD5 6aa829a75ec7afb05811281053180399 files/digest-bygfoot-1.9.3 247
-RMD160 cb1fe5aee90535035baa5699f9917d532e6ac6ce files/digest-bygfoot-1.9.3 247
-SHA256 8eee1795ff235f6a3e78b23875e11fa9118b40c4932984bbc52014bc5b35899b files/digest-bygfoot-1.9.3 247
+MD5 5abeb5b7579867fa5fe4715ba0f3268b files/digest-bygfoot-1.9.3 244
+RMD160 405fcd0856e3b255bd097866343576342bb16856 files/digest-bygfoot-1.9.3 244
+SHA256 be8ed6f88fe19a0554b5b0ef933193c5969ec0935330c0e7a7823080497e4722 files/digest-bygfoot-1.9.3 244
 MD5 c29531a5735d5d53fde89c4bccb9209f files/digest-bygfoot-1.9.4 247
 RMD160 80f44d4780491d809d76f65599eda7cb7a89ff71 files/digest-bygfoot-1.9.4 247
 SHA256 d8169dd8a251f12015a1df911ac0c04d7f1e032a43daa26317b1e80ec8946c0b files/digest-bygfoot-1.9.4 247
@@ -62,3 +65,10 @@ SHA256 45c233e53c9cdd596344417256b9f5d1f161bf81fd24d7e648b20767be51f1b7 files/di
 MD5 d65b7cfbae01c2de902010a92a10c761 files/digest-bygfoot-2.0.1 247
 RMD160 2d9c1336ff8f97bf81f58bfeaf4d33e4b4487700 files/digest-bygfoot-2.0.1 247
 SHA256 d0d653060484fa752cd63008a42ef70da41d92d91839dce50089f38c392970b2 files/digest-bygfoot-2.0.1 247
+-----BEGIN PGP SIGNATURE-----
+Version: GnuPG v2.0.1 (GNU/Linux)
+
+iD8DBQFFpuI1dz7hIScOURERApj8AKCYcLwLkuY3bM8mf4CLEUO4akiiHACgmzmM
+b3W0OMN2OWAv/QX3OPVlP3s=
+=0gUB
+-----END PGP SIGNATURE-----
index 4ed209de055d73a0d7eea833f4a5c5b008a97e4f..b0b2571209f0d74b3c1c6ab03087d9711c1ac0d5 100644 (file)
@@ -1,6 +1,6 @@
-# Copyright 1999-2006 Gentoo Foundation
+# Copyright 1999-2007 Gentoo Foundation
 #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/games-sports/bygfoot/bygfoot-2.0.1.ebuild,v 1.1 2006/10/12 20:32:51 mr_bones_ Exp $
+# $Header: /var/cvsroot/gentoo-x86/games-sports/bygfoot/bygfoot-2.0.1.ebuild,v 1.2 2007/01/12 01:19:43 nyhm Exp $
 
 inherit eutils games
 
@@ -13,27 +13,32 @@ SLOT="0"
 KEYWORDS="~amd64 ~ppc ~x86"
 IUSE=""
 
-RDEPEND=">=x11-libs/gtk+-2.0"
+RDEPEND=">=x11-libs/gtk+-2
+       virtual/libintl"
 DEPEND="${RDEPEND}
-       dev-util/pkgconfig"
+       dev-util/pkgconfig
+       sys-devel/gettext"
 
 src_unpack() {
        unpack ${A}
-
+       cd "${S}"
        sed -i \
                -e '/PACKAGE_LOCALE_DIR/s:\$(prefix)/\$(DATADIRNAME):/usr/share:' \
-               "${S}"/src/Makefile.in \
-               || die "sed failed"
-       sed -i \
-               -e '/localedir/s:\$(libdir):/usr/share:' \
-               -e '/gnulocaledir/s:\$(datadir):/usr/share:' \
-               "${S}"/po/Makefile.in.in \
+               src/Makefile.in \
                || die "sed failed"
 }
 
+src_compile() {
+       egamesconf \
+               --disable-dependency-tracking \
+               --disable-gstreamer \
+               --with-localedir=/usr/share/locale \
+               || die
+       emake || die "emake failed"
+}
+
 src_install() {
-       localedir=/usr/share/locale \
-               make DESTDIR="${D}" install || die "make install failed"
+       emake DESTDIR="${D}" install || die "emake install failed"
        dodoc AUTHORS ChangeLog README TODO UPDATE
        newicon support_files/pixmaps/bygfoot_icon.png ${PN}.png
        make_desktop_entry ${PN} "Bygfoot"
@@ -43,12 +48,13 @@ src_install() {
 pkg_postinst() {
        games_pkg_postinst
        echo
-       einfo "If you'd like to keep your settings and savegames from previous"
-       einfo "1.9.x versions, you should rename the .bygfoot-1.9 directory"
-       einfo "to .bygfoot in your home directory."
+       elog "If you'd like to keep your settings and savegames from previous"
+       elog "1.9.x versions, you should rename the .bygfoot-1.9 directory"
+       elog "to .bygfoot in your home directory."
+       echo
+       elog "If you upgrade from 1.8.x, you should first delete the .bygfoot"
+       elog "directory in your home dir to keep things clean."
+       elog "Also note that savegames from 1.8.x are not compatible with"
+       elog "current versions of ${PN}"
        echo
-       einfo "If you upgrade from 1.8.x, you should first delete the .bygfoot"
-       einfo "directory in your home dir to keep things clean."
-       einfo "Also note that savegames from 1.8.x are not compatible with"
-       einfo "current versions of ${PN}"
 }
index e90c1754917b441f304f4b965ad64431589de625..c065ed5e1efdd1989c2981552a984e2e16fc0054 100644 (file)
@@ -1,3 +1,3 @@
-MD5 9b1d5a4751ffea02dda2f0b6649901f1 bygfoot-1.9.3.tar.bz2 1343489
-RMD160 64f5913bc74155ad467b9db4aec6a135964e1d8e bygfoot-1.9.3.tar.bz2 1343489
-SHA256 04c961cab5a7d65fcbe61dc8eacf2d800cdcf19c91c665ddc1c88735d2b3f985 bygfoot-1.9.3.tar.bz2 1343489
+MD5 426e5ce203c440ec4a69ebc59c7552d2 bygfoot-1.9.3.tar.bz2 894884
+RMD160 616dbd3fab3765a7fb638059cc5f3a7d43e6f196 bygfoot-1.9.3.tar.bz2 894884
+SHA256 1497166e70ecae365c22174bb95d2c89cec96cf8f0f4ef5eea9c8c65c74bd49f bygfoot-1.9.3.tar.bz2 894884